Lestari Mar 19, 2025 Unlock Your Travel Dreams: Best Credit Cards for Travel Rewards Without the Annual Fee Looking for the best credit cards for travel rewards with no annual fee? Explore top-rated options, maximize your travel points, and start planning your dream vacation today!